Transaction 42fc24d6a8f5393af29c8ac59ce93e9e768451ef1bdd2a30614f53282b2c95e1
1 Input
1 Output
-
42fc24d6a8f5393af29c8ac59ce93e9e768451ef1bdd2a30614f53282b2c95e1:0
- value
- 2061578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6898cf7f0918e309487aa540aa795120b0eba55 OP_EQUAL
- address
- 3JLBgeKFtyHFmU6EJBL2KaYMhATohZXL8n